Transaction 3fa7660c9f0972c5bfc1208850bb28f475e4790aa77c14efe09d6024dc4b6152
1 Input
1 Output
-
3fa7660c9f0972c5bfc1208850bb28f475e4790aa77c14efe09d6024dc4b6152:0
- value
- 3749942
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d4896c1c24ec26f420b7f5fabdb84e0a470eb36
- address
- bc1qe4yfdswzfmpx7sst0a06hkuyuzj8p6ek8mu8t3